Excretion itself is not a process that cells use to generate energy; rather, it is the removal of waste products resulting from metabolic processes. Cells obtain energy primarily through cellular respiration, where nutrients like glucose are broken down to produce ATP. While excretion is essential for maintaining cellular health and homeostasis, it does not contribute to energy production.

Some examples of body processes include digestion, respiration, circulation, excretion, and metabolism. These processes are necessary for the functioning and survival of the body. They involve various organs, tissues, and cells working together to maintain homeostasis and carry out essential functions.
